Output 38a4e8af11440f837804f800446008e0d3735470cd3d5bf3f48fbf9ad45250d2:124

value
13105
script pubkey
OP_HASH160 OP_PUSHBYTES_20 db0d0c99ff5c04e32ce75e260a97bbc94d564388 OP_EQUAL
address
3MfFYELARxiBKNcNmFWh3XJhZy5PCDcthp
transaction
38a4e8af11440f837804f800446008e0d3735470cd3d5bf3f48fbf9ad45250d2
confirmations
481875
spent
true